Signing procedure for Almsletter, the donation-receipt mailer. All release artifacts are signed before upload to the Greywick registry; unsigned builds are rejected by the deploy gate. Run `almsctl build --release`, verify the checksum against the build manifest, then sign the tarball and the migration bundle separately. Rotate keys each quarter per the Thistledown policy page. Do not sign hotfixes without a ticket reference. The active release signing key is as follows.

deploy key for hawip-bagug: bky13_91GKUpxemM5Po

## Authentication

The Quillmere wiki enforces role-based access at the namespace level. Editors can modify pages within their assigned spaces; Curators may additionally restructure namespaces and approve merges. Release builds must run under a Curator-scoped service account so migration scripts can touch every space. For the release pipeline, authenticate each request with the bearer token shown below.

login token, yajeg-fawif: eyJhbGciOiJIUzI1NiIsInR5cCI6IkpXVCJ9.eyJzdWIiOiIEdPQYnZXaZIn0.HSRTnYZBx0Qc

Onboarding note: cold starts. The Pellow serverless handlers show p99 cold-start latency near 1.8s, mostly from dependency init in the auth layer. Reviewers should flag any new top-level imports in handler modules; lazy-load instead. We keep a warm pool for the three highest-traffic handlers, configured in `warmers.yaml`. Deploys that change the warm pool must be pushed through the Fennick pipeline, which verifies artifacts before rollout. Pipeline pushes are signed with the key below.

deploy key for kagup-bawig: bky9_ZMq28eTw9